Understanding the LED Driver in Your TV: What It Does, How It Works, & When It Fails

An LED driver board plays a critical role in making a television’s picture visible. While the main board processes video and the speakers handle audio, the LED driver is responsible for powering the backlight system that illuminates the screen. When this board fails, a TV may appear completely dead visually even though sound, menus, or remote functions still work. Understanding how the LED driver operates is essential for accurately diagnosing black screen and dim display issues during DIY TV repair.

How the LED Driver Board Powers the Backlight

The LED driver board acts as a bridge between the power supply and the LED backlight strips mounted inside the panel. It receives DC power from the power supply board and then boosts and regulates that power to levels required by the LED array. Backlight systems typically operate at much higher voltages than other TV components, often exceeding 100 volts, which is why the LED driver must precisely manage power output.

Equally important is current regulation. LEDs are highly sensitive to current changes, and even small fluctuations can cause flickering, dimming, or premature failure. The LED driver stabilizes current flow so the backlights operate evenly and safely. This regulation is what allows the TV to maintain consistent brightness across the entire screen without visual distortion.

Brightness Control and Communication With the Main Board

Beyond supplying power, the LED driver board also controls when and how brightly the backlights operate. The main board sends control signals telling the LED driver when to turn on, when to shut off, and how bright the screen should be. These signals allow features such as brightness adjustment, automatic dimming, and power-saving modes to function correctly.

In higher-end televisions, the LED driver may also support advanced dimming techniques that adjust brightness dynamically based on scene content. When communication between the main board and LED driver fails, the TV may power on normally but never activate the backlight, leading to a black screen with sound.

LED Driver Board Versus Power Supply Board

Many DIYers confuse the LED driver board with the power supply board, and while they are closely related, they serve different purposes. The power supply converts AC power from the wall outlet into multiple low-voltage DC outputs used throughout the TV. The LED driver, on the other hand, focuses exclusively on delivering high-voltage power to the backlight system.

In many modern televisions, especially slim or budget models, the LED driver circuitry is integrated directly into the power supply board. This streamlined design saves space and cost but changes the repair approach. When the LED driver section fails on an integrated board, replacing the entire power supply board is often the most reliable solution.

Common Symptoms of LED Driver Failure

A failing LED driver board produces some of the most recognizable TV symptoms. One of the most common is a TV that turns on normally but displays no image while audio continues to work. Flickering backlights, uneven brightness, or a screen that briefly lights up and then goes dark are also strong indicators of LED driver or backlight problems.

In some cases, the backlight may shut down after a few seconds as a protective measure. This happens when the LED driver detects abnormal voltage or current and disables output to prevent further damage. These symptoms are often misdiagnosed as main board failures, which is why proper testing and observation are so important.

TVpartsToday Tip: If your TV has sound but no picture, shine a flashlight at the screen while it is powered on. If a faint image appears, the backlight system or LED driver is the likely cause.

Where to Find the LED Driver Board

The physical location of the LED driver depends on the TV’s design. In sets with a separate LED driver, it is usually mounted near the power supply and connected directly to the LED strips with labeled connectors such as LED+, LED-, or Backlight. Control signal cables typically run from the main board to the driver as well.

When the LED driver is integrated, there will be no separate board. Instead, the backlight connectors run directly from the power supply board. Understanding this layout helps prevent unnecessary board replacements and speeds up diagnosis.

Diagnosing and Replacing an LED Driver

Visual inspection is often the first step in diagnosing LED driver issues. Burn marks, damaged components, or discoloration on the board can confirm failure. Electrical testing should only be performed by experienced DIYers using proper equipment, as backlight circuits operate at dangerous voltage levels.

If the LED driver is integrated into the power supply board, replacement of the entire board is typically the safest and most effective repair. Matching the replacement by exact part number is critical, as different revisions may look identical but operate differently. When the correct part is installed, restoring backlight function often brings the TV fully back to life.
